## Ticket: Staging fan-out silently dropping alerts

Stormrelay, our weather-alert fan-out service at Cindervale Utilities, has been dropping severe-weather notifications on staging since the last redeploy. Root cause: the staging `.env` was rebuilt from an outdated template that omitted the broker credential, so publishes fail auth and the retry queue fills until messages expire. Future maintainers: always rebuild from `env.template.v4` or later. To remediate, append the broker credential to the staging `.env` on the following line.

vault entry, fadup-tagag: RELAY_SECRET8=2fd92179

## Deployment

The Harrowfield telemetry gateway ingests CAN-bus data from field units and forwards batches to the Croftline backend. Build with the standard toolchain, deploy one instance per regional depot, and front it with the shared load balancer. Health checks hit the probe endpoint every 30s. Rotate logs daily; retention is seven days. Before first boot, apply the configuration values shown below.

service settings:
[pelius]
port = 7000
region = north-2
host = pelius.tolvaqhq.internal
team = casax
timeout_ms = 2000
retries = 1

Subject: FD leak in Cormorant gateway — status

Team: we found the leaked file descriptors. The Harwick uploader wasn't closing sockets on aborted multipart transfers. Fix is merged and baking in staging at Pellbrook. If customers report "too many open files" errors, point them to the hotfix rollout starting 14:00. Don't restart their gateways manually anymore. The patched build you should reference in replies is this one.

trace token, yageg-fahaf: htk3_4d6

## Tuning

The receipt mailer (Almsgate) batches donation receipts and sends through the Thornquay relay. On-call: if the queue backs up, resist the urge to crank batch size — the relay rate-limits per connection, and bigger batches just mean bigger retries. Scale worker count first, then shorten the flush interval. Dedupe window must stay longer than the retry horizon or donors get duplicate receipts, which generates tickets. All knobs live in one place and are read at worker start. Current production values follow.

tuning table, kajop-yafof:
QUOTAS = {
    "wenath": 10,
    "ulaael": 5,
}